The spica renderer
Public Member Functions | List of all members
spica::RandomQueue< T > Class Template Reference

Queue of random-order popping. More...

#include <random_queue.h>

Public Member Functions

 RandomQueue (unsigned int seed=0)
 The RandomQueue constructor.
 
 ~RandomQueue ()
 The RandomQueue destructor.
 
 RandomQueue (const RandomQueue &que)
 The RandomQueue constructor (copy).
 
RandomQueueoperator= (const RandomQueue &que)
 Assignment operator.
 
void push (const T &ty)
 Push a new value.
 
pop ()
 Pop the random item in the queue.
 
bool empty () const
 Check if the queue is empty.
 
size_t size () const
 Return the size of the queue.
 

Detailed Description

template<class T>
class spica::RandomQueue< T >

Queue of random-order popping.


The documentation for this class was generated from the following file: